Why Choose Atlas Mobile Heavy Equipment Repair & Land Works for Trail Clearing in Pleasantville
Trail work in Pleasantville often starts with years of growth: multiflora rose, small hardwood saplings, fallen limbs, washed-out sections, and stumps hidden under leaves. Atlas separates the job into cutback, extraction, debris handling, and surface shaping so the finished route does not close again after the first storm. / The Derette XC1100 compact track loader works where tracked ground contact is better than wheeled equipment on soft clay and uneven glacial soil. Grapple work moves brush piles and logs, bucket work reshapes ruts and crowns, and chainsaw cuts manage trees that cannot be pushed safely. Chipper and dump trailer use depends on access and disposal space. / Drainage is built into the clearing plan. Atlas avoids leaving windrows where water crosses the trail, cuts small outlets on sloped sections, and keeps organic debris out of low spots that will rot and sink. In Westchester County, freeze-thaw and spring mud can reopen ruts fast when water is left in the travel lane.

Water Control for Reopened Paths
Atlas treats trail grading around Pleasantville as a drainage job first. Small crowns, side cuts, and low-spot correction help keep water from running down the cleared path, while exposed ledge, roots, and glacial stone are managed instead of buried under unstable fill in Westchester County.

Low Brush Cutback and Limb Clearing
Brush cutback near Pleasantville includes side growth, low limbs, thorny vines, and saplings that narrow ATV or mower access. Atlas cuts stems low, clears overhead height, manages debris with chipper or grapple equipment, and leaves the route passable for the intended use in Westchester County.

Grapple Control on Narrow Trails
Atlas keeps trail work around Pleasantville controlled with a compact track loader, grapple, and bucket instead of oversized clearing equipment. The setup handles brush piles, limb sections, surface grading, and loose rock while reducing deep turning scars on clay, roots, and glacial till in Westchester County.
